What we like:
Remote XT integrates well with the operating system of compatible handsets, providing easy access to the service’s functions in a few button presses. Its simple, intuitive and easily navigated menu system links directly to the back-up facility, data restoration and a range of other functions, all of which is good. But what really makes Remote XT stand head and shoulders above the competition is the sheer diversity of data that can be backed up. You are not limited to saving text messages or even just contacts; with Remote XT, practically any data stored on your mobile can be backed up. This includes your calendar, tasks, notes, images, applications, bookmarks, and much more.
As well as manual back-ups, it’s possible to configure Remote XT to create automated back-ups every so often – a good option if you are forgetful. Different profiles can be created for scheduled back-ups of different types of data, so if you frequently add new contacts, they can be set to back up more often than, say, images. Equally useful, a ‘virtual drive’ can be used to store files should your device run out of space, so large files can be swapped between virtual and ‘real’ storage as required.
How it can be improved:
As with similar services, there is always the chance that your handset will not be deemed compatible, so it would be good to see the support range extended. But Remote XT is such a complete product that there is hardly anything missing. It’s not free like Mobyko, and it’s twice the cost of SIMshield, but when you consider the volume of data which can be backed up with such ease, it is a price worth paying.
Our verdict:
With the potential to back up virtually any data you have stored on your mobile phone, this is the most comprehensive tool available.
